2. Water Leaks

You can fix many double glazing issues without needing to replace the windows. The reason for this is that the issue is not in the uPVC, aluminium or timber window frames but in the IGU, or insulated glass unit (IGU) that sits between them.

The IGU is comprised of two glass sheets that are separated by a spacer bar and then filled with an insulating gas - kind of like a sandwich of glasses. In ideal circumstances, the gap is airtight, and this is what helps keep cold air out of your home, and energy from your heating system and warm your home. The seals of the IGU are susceptible to weakening over time and also at different temperatures.

Water leaks can be identified by a number of signs including moisture on the window frame and sill discoloration, and a musty smell. It is essential to contact a professional as soon as you observe any of these indicators.

If you have condensation on the outside of your double glazed windows, it's probably due to the high levels of humidity in your home. This is a common winter phenomenon and is not caused by malfunctioning double glazing.

If you notice moisture in between the glass panes of your double glazed windows, it is a sign that the IGU has been damaged and isn't performing as it should. Moisture in between the glass panes is not just unattractive, but it also decreases the efficiency of your double glazing because it no longer keeps the cold out and the heat in.

There are a few ways this issue can be resolved, but it's best to leave it to the experts. They'll drill small holes into the affected glass pane and then inject or pump into desiccant. Then they'll apply an antifogging product that will prevent the condensation from returning. They can then inject hot air into the gap to further dry it out.

4. Haze

Haze is among the most frequently encountered issues with double glazed windows. Moisture trapped between two panes is the most common cause. Whether the haze is from condensation or a problem with the frame of the window it can be difficult to get rid of. However it is possible to repair double glazed windows that are misty without replacing them.

A simple way to solve the issue is to utilize a dehumidifier or a packet of desiccant. If you're experiencing an ongoing or serious issue, it's best to consult an expert.
